Output 86d1b53250b80683eb0d3eb4bc39d7ce4ab92510bfd108bec73686ec42976ee8:0

value
15306005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76afeb613e842e8ff23a66c1238de5478d8b4525 OP_EQUAL
address
3CWaQH45YEetUVFHLQk2AsDJFp3yB9Pkcu
transaction
86d1b53250b80683eb0d3eb4bc39d7ce4ab92510bfd108bec73686ec42976ee8
spent
true